Output 64e39766065fac2a508b523842042dc7e37caeffeb8a3e4e5efa754fde6ddb50:9

value
3977939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29d37110c7f0ca02cbf58f92ac30dde0dd7c20c2 OP_EQUAL
address
35WAvdfqpjLD1vst24Pd5bE273NU9RHgJ5
transaction
64e39766065fac2a508b523842042dc7e37caeffeb8a3e4e5efa754fde6ddb50
confirmations
448082
spent
true